- The distance between El Golea, Algeria and Farmington, Mn, Usa is approximately 8,084 km or 5,024 mi.
- To reach El Golea in this distance one would set out from Farmington, Mn bearing 63.8°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ach El Golea bearing 132.5° or SE .
- El Golea has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Farmington, Mn has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- El Golea is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Farmington, Mn is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 14 °C (25.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.6 °C (19.1°F) less in El Golea.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 724 mm (28.5 in) less which is equivalent to 724 l/m² (17.77 US gal/ft²) or 7,240,000 l/ha (774,004 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14.4° higher in El Golea than in Farmington, Mn.
